West Brom boss Sam Allardyce is delighted with their loan deal for Arsenal midfielder Ainsley Maitland-Niles.

Set to make his debut at Tottenham tomorrow, Maitland Niles had interest from a host of other clubs in the Premier League.

But the 23-year-old – who often played at full-back or wing-back for Arsenal – is understood to see his future in midfield.

And being promised game time there for Albion was key to his move to The Hawthorns.

“It's why he came to West Brom – we're playing him in the position he wants to play, and his most favourite position," Allardyce said. “It's one of the reasons why he chose the Albion.

“He is a bright, bubbly young man.

“He will bring us some extra quality that I think we need.

“He is an England international who is desperate to play football which he has been frustrated about at Arsenal.

“In the position we are in, it was a big decision for him to choose us.

“His quality gives us more as a team both defensively and from an attacking point of view. Hopefully, he will help lift the rest of the players that are here – I think that's a big thing.

“If the players that have arrived lift our performances, that will lift the entire squad. That is something I have seen over the years at many other clubs."
